Class ModelBox

java.lang.Object
net.minecraft.client.render.ModelBox

@Environment(CLIENT) public class ModelBox extends Object
Mappings:
Namespace Name
official cdt
intermediary net/minecraft/class_466
named net/minecraft/client/render/ModelBox
  • Field Details

    • positions

      private TexturePosition[] positions
      Mappings:
      Namespace Name Mixin selector
      official h Lcdt;h:[Lcdi;
      intermediary field_1593 Lnet/minecraft/class_466;field_1593:[Lnet/minecraft/class_459;
      named positions Lnet/minecraft/client/render/ModelBox;positions:[Lnet/minecraft/client/util/math/TexturePosition;
    • quads

      private TexturedQuad[] quads
      Mappings:
      Namespace Name Mixin selector
      official i Lcdt;i:[Lccu;
      intermediary field_1594 Lnet/minecraft/class_466;field_1594:[Lnet/minecraft/class_447;
      named quads Lnet/minecraft/client/render/ModelBox;quads:[Lnet/minecraft/client/util/TexturedQuad;
    • minX

      public final float minX
      Mappings:
      Namespace Name Mixin selector
      official a Lcdt;a:F
      intermediary field_1586 Lnet/minecraft/class_466;field_1586:F
      named minX Lnet/minecraft/client/render/ModelBox;minX:F
    • minY

      public final float minY
      Mappings:
      Namespace Name Mixin selector
      official b Lcdt;b:F
      intermediary field_1587 Lnet/minecraft/class_466;field_1587:F
      named minY Lnet/minecraft/client/render/ModelBox;minY:F
    • minZ

      public final float minZ
      Mappings:
      Namespace Name Mixin selector
      official c Lcdt;c:F
      intermediary field_1588 Lnet/minecraft/class_466;field_1588:F
      named minZ Lnet/minecraft/client/render/ModelBox;minZ:F
    • maxX

      public final float maxX
      Mappings:
      Namespace Name Mixin selector
      official d Lcdt;d:F
      intermediary field_1589 Lnet/minecraft/class_466;field_1589:F
      named maxX Lnet/minecraft/client/render/ModelBox;maxX:F
    • maxY

      public final float maxY
      Mappings:
      Namespace Name Mixin selector
      official e Lcdt;e:F
      intermediary field_1590 Lnet/minecraft/class_466;field_1590:F
      named maxY Lnet/minecraft/client/render/ModelBox;maxY:F
    • maxZ

      public final float maxZ
      Mappings:
      Namespace Name Mixin selector
      official f Lcdt;f:F
      intermediary field_1591 Lnet/minecraft/class_466;field_1591:F
      named maxZ Lnet/minecraft/client/render/ModelBox;maxZ:F
    • name

      public String name
      Mappings:
      Namespace Name Mixin selector
      official g Lcdt;g:Ljava/lang/String;
      intermediary field_1592 Lnet/minecraft/class_466;field_1592:Ljava/lang/String;
      named name Lnet/minecraft/client/render/ModelBox;name:Ljava/lang/String;
  • Constructor Details

    • ModelBox

      public ModelBox(ModelPart part, int u, int v, float x, float y, float z, int sizeX, int sizeY, int sizeZ, float reduction)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lcdt;<init>(Lcdy;IIFFFIIIF)V
      intermediary <init> Lnet/minecraft/class_466;<init>(Lnet/minecraft/class_467;IIFFFIIIF)V
      named <init> Lnet/minecraft/client/render/ModelBox;<init>(Lnet/minecraft/client/render/model/ModelPart;IIFFFIIIF)V
    • ModelBox

      public ModelBox(ModelPart part, int u, int v, float x, float y, float z, int sizeX, int sizeY, int sizeZ, float reduction, boolean mirror)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lcdt;<init>(Lcdy;IIFFFIIIFZ)V
      intermediary <init> Lnet/minecraft/class_466;<init>(Lnet/minecraft/class_467;IIFFFIIIFZ)V
      named <init> Lnet/minecraft/client/render/ModelBox;<init>(Lnet/minecraft/client/render/model/ModelPart;IIFFFIIIFZ)V
  • Method Details

    • draw

      public void draw(BufferBuilder builder, float scale)
      Mappings:
      Namespace Name Mixin selector
      official a Lcdt;a(Lciv;F)V
      intermediary method_1184 Lnet/minecraft/class_466;method_1184(Lnet/minecraft/class_520;F)V
      named draw Lnet/minecraft/client/render/ModelBox;draw(Lnet/minecraft/client/render/BufferBuilder;F)V
    • setName

      public ModelBox setName(String name)
      Mappings:
      Namespace Name Mixin selector
      official a Lcdt;a(Ljava/lang/String;)Lcdt;
      intermediary method_1185 Lnet/minecraft/class_466;method_1185(Ljava/lang/String;)Lnet/minecraft/class_466;
      named setName Lnet/minecraft/client/render/ModelBox;setName(Ljava/lang/String;)Lnet/minecraft/client/render/ModelBox;